Question from Cory: Hi, I have a Ms. Pac Man upright arcade machine that I have had for 10+ years. It plays good and has good color. It has always had a noticeable 1″ vertical wave that goes from right to left across the screen. It has gotten more annoying lately. I would like to fix this problem. I have been reading everything I could find on this issue. Some say to recap it and some say it is just a power supply problem (fuse block or connectors). Can you tell me what is the first things to check? I did try all the monitor adjustments I got off of your video. By the way, I love the videos on the site. By your description, it sounds like you are experiencing the hum bar effect with your Ms. Pac Man cabinet. Lawnmowerman’s Pac-man Website has some great information on how to get rid of the hum bar which is a common problem with Pac Man cabinets. BTW, you definitely need to bookmark the Lawnmowerman site as it has lots of great information about Pac Man cabinets in general. Of course, the first thing he mentions to do is replace the fuse block which is what we also recommend. He also has some additional steps you can follow just in case it doesn’t get rid of the issue but replacing the fuse block usually fixes the problem.
